description Product Description

Used as a coupling agent in hybrid organic-inorganic materials, enhancing adhesion between organic polymers and inorganic surfaces such as glass, metals, and fillers. Commonly applied in coatings, sealants, and adhesives to improve durability and moisture resistance. Also utilized in sol-gel processes to introduce organic functionality into silica-based networks, useful in specialty films and surface modifications. Its ester group allows further chemical modification, enabling use in tailored synthesis for functional materials.
